English: In this ‘two-part’ episode an English ‘Indiaman’ (merchant ship of the English East India Company, flying its flag with red and white stripes) is attacked by three Spanish pirate ships (flying the Burgundian flag).
This second painting in the series shows the surrender of the principal Spanish ship, the ‘Sancte Domingo’, while the others (including the 'Sancte Michal 1656') make off damaged in the distance. It is dated 1682 on the front; a date of 1675 appears on the reverse of the canvas; this is a re-lining and may therefore have been copied from an original inscription. It is possible that the artist in this recorded the date at which the painting was commenced. Inscribed lower right: 'W, V, Velde 1682'
